A motorcyclist met his demise in the early hours of Monday following a collision with a motorcar at the intersection of Sheriff and Garnett Streets, Georgetown.
The deceased has been identified as Curt Cliffe, a security officer from West Ruimveldt, Georgetown. The father of two was reportedly returning home from a birthday celebration at the time of the crash.
Based on reports received, the accident occurred at about 1:15h and involved motorcar PLL 4772, owned and driven by a 21-year-old resident of Cummings Lodge, East Coast Demerara (ECD), and Cliffe, who was at the time riding motorcycle CL 9383.
Preliminary investigations revealed that the motorcar driver was proceeding down Sheriff Street and, upon approaching Garnett Street, he occupied the center lane as the traffic light was green in his favor.
While attempting to turn right into Garnett Street, the motorcyclist reportedly failed to stop at the intersection and collided with the left front of the car. As a result of the impact, Cliffe was flung into the air and landed on the car’s windshield before falling onto the roadway.
He was picked up in a conscious state and transported to the Georgetown Public Hospital, where he was admitted to the Accident and Emergency Unit but later succumbed to his injuries.
Meanwhile, a breathalyzer test was conducted on the car driver, but there were no traces of alcohol in his system. Investigations are ongoing.
